moorLDI2 Specifications

Moor Instruments are committed to product development. We reserve the right to change the specifications below without notice.

The moorLDI2 is a class IIa device under EC directive 93\42EEC 14 June 1993 Medical Device Directive.

LASER SOURCE

moorLDI2-VR and moorLDI2-HVR

Either Helium Neon Red Gas Laser 632.8nm or Red Laser Diode: 635nm to 690nm ± 5nm
Accessible power 2.5mW ± 0.5mW
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 50cm from scanner window 1.2mm ± 0.2mm (moorLDI2-VR)
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 25cm from scanner window 0.1mm ± 0.1mm (moorLDI2-HVR)
Beam divergence 1.4 ± 0.2milliradians
Ocular Hazard Distance 25m.
All measurements include cumulative measurement uncertainties and expected increases after manufacture.
Class 3R per IEC 60825-1:2001 and complies with 21 CFR 1040.10 and 1040.11 except for deviations pursuant to Laser Notice No. 50, dated July 26, 2001.

moorLDI2-IR and moorLDI2-HIR

Infra-Red Laser Diode: 785nm ± 5nm, 2.25mW ± 0.5mW
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 50cm from scanner window 1.2mm ± 0.2mm (moorLDI2-IR)
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 25cm from scanner window 0.1mm ± 0.1mm (moorLDI2-HIR)
Beam divergence is 1.4 ± 0.2milliradians
Ocular Hazard Distance 20m.
All measurements include cumulative measurement uncertainties and expected increases after manufacture.
Class 3R per IEC 60825-1:2001 and complies with 21 CFR 1040.10 and 1040.11 except for deviations pursuant to Laser Notice No. 50, dated July 26, 2001.

Visible Laser Diode (target beam for infrared systems): 660nm ± 10nm, 100 to 200 µW.
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 50cm from scanner window 1.2mm ± 0.2mm
Beam divergence is 1.4 ± 0.2milliradians
All measurements include cumulative measurement uncertainties and expected increases after manufacture
Class 1 per IEC 60825-1:2001 and complies with 21 CFR 1040.10 and 1040.11 except for deviations pursuant to Laser Notice No. 50, dated July 26, 2001.

moorLDI2-II

Either Helium Neon Red Gas Laser 632.8nm or Red Laser Diode: 635nm or 690nm ± 5nm
Accessible power 0.9mW ± 0.1mW
Beam diameter (1/e2 points) at 50cm from scanner window 1.2mm ± 0.2mm
Beam divergence 1.4 ± 0.2milliradians
Ocular Hazard Distance 10m.
All measurements include cumulative measurement uncertainties and expected increases after manufacture.
Class 2 per IEC 60825-1:2001 and complies with 21 CFR 1040.10 and 1040.11 except for deviations pursuant to Laser Notice No. 50, dated July 26, 2001.

PROTECTIVE EYEWEAR REQUIREMENTS

moorLDI2-VR and moorLDI2-HVR

The nominal ocular hazard distance is 25 metres.
Operation at single wavelength visible red: wavelength range 630nm to 700nm, OD = 1.0.

moorLDI2-IR and moorLDI2-HIR

The nominal ocular hazard distance is 20 metres.
Operation at single wavelength infrared 785nm: wavelength range 755nm to 850nm, OD = 1.5.

ENVIRONMENT CONDITIONS

Temperature: 15°C to 30°C
Humidity: 45% to 75%
Atmospheric pressure: within the range 86,0 kPa to 106,0 kPa (645mmHg to 795mmHg).

Flammable Anaesthetics: the system must not be operated in the presence of flammable anaesthetics.

BANDWIDTH

Scan rate dependent: low frequency cut-off (3db) 20Hz, 100Hz or 250Hz.
Selectable upper cut-off frequency (0.1db) 3KHz, 15KHz or 22.5KHz. Default Bandwidth in Bold.

RANGE AND SCAN AREA

Standard Instruments

At 20cm distance, Normal area = 6.6cm x 5.5cm; Large Area =13cm x 13cm.
At 100cm distance, Normal Area = 25cm x 25cm; Large Area = 50cm x 50cm.

High Resolution Instruments

At 20cm distance, Normal Area = 2.5cm x 2.5cm; Large Area = 5cm x 5cm
At 30cm distance , Normal Area = 3.4cm x 3.4cm; Large Area = 6.8cm x 6.8cm

SCAN SPEED

Scan speed is approximately 4ms/pixel, 10ms/pixel or 50ms/pixel (at maximum resolution).
Scan duration is typically 40 seconds for a 12.5cm x 12.5cm image at 64 x 64 pixel resolution, about 6 minutes for a 50cm x 50cm image at 256 x 256 pixel resolution at 4ms/pixel and 100cm distance.

SPATIAL RESOLUTION

Standard Instrument

Up to 256 x 256 pixels (actual measurements not by interpolation): 0.2mm/pixel at 20cm, 'normal scan'; 2.0mm/pixel at 100cm, 'large scan'.

High Resolution Instrument

Up to 256 x 256 pixels (actual measurements not by interpolation): 0.1mm/pixel at 20cm for the ’normal’ size scan.

LIGHTING CONDITION

Normal, ambient room lighting.

MEASUREMENTS

FLUX

Accuracy: ± 10% relative to Moor Instruments moorLDI2 standard'
Precision: ± 3% of measurement value
Range: 0-5000PU

CONC

Accuracy: ± 10%
Precision: ± 5% of measurement value
Range: 0-5000AU

DC

Accuracy: ± 10%
Precision: ± 3%
Range: 0-5000AU

CCD CAMERA

Auto Focus, Motorised 10X zoom. 752 X 582 Pixel Resolution.

SOFTWARE

Windows based control, processing and analysis.

COMPUTER REQUIREMENTS

Only computers complying with IEC 950 may be used.

The minimum recommended PC requirements for running the moorLDI software are:

200MHz processor; 128MB RAM; 10GB HDD, 1.44MB FDD; CD ROM; mouse; keyboard; RS232; 800 x 600 display.
Analogue Camera Model: A half length PCI card slot is required for the CCD video camera frame grabber board.
Firewire Camera Model: A half length PCI card slot or a PCMCIA slot is required for the CCD video camera Firewire interface card.

* If the PC does not have an RS232 port an RS232 to USB converter is needed, as the serial output from the moorLDI control unit is via RS232. A suitable converter can be supplied by Moor Instruments or can be purchased direct from the manufacturer at www.mct.com.tw/ (part no. U232-P9).

Operating system - Windows 2000 and XP or higher.

ELECTRICAL SAFETY CLASSIFICATION

Type of protection against electric shock - Class I.
Degree of protection against electric shock - Type B.
Degree of protection against ingress of liquid - IPXO (not protected).
Degree of protection against flammable anaesthetics - equipment not suitable for use in the presence of a flammable anaesthetic mixture with air or with oxygen or nitrous oxide.
Mode of operation - continuous.

GENERAL

Universal voltage switch mode power supply.
Range 84 to 264V AC 50VA, 50 to 60Hz.
Control Unit: Dimensions W H D mm 305 x 115 x 260: Weight 4.5kgs.
Scan Head: Dimensions W H D mm 426 x 244 x 300: Weight 8kgs.
Operating temperature: 15-30°C.

STORAGE AND TRANSPORTATION CONDITIONS

Temperature: 0-45°C.
Humidity: 0-80% RH.
Atmospheric Pressure: 500 hPa - 1060hPa.
